Understanding Mobility Scooters
Mobility scooters are battery-powered cars designed to assist people with mobility issues. They are normally utilized outdoors but can likewise appropriate for indoor usage, depending on the design. Mobility scooters been available in various shapes and sizes, each accommodating different requirements and way of lives. Here are a few of the most typical types:
3-Wheel ScootersPros: More maneuverable, lighter, and frequently more budget-friendly.Cons: Less stable on unequal surfaces and less comfortable for longer rides.4-Wheel ScootersPros: More steady, better for outdoor use, and can deal with rough surface.Cons: Bulkier, less maneuverable, and more costly.Portable ScootersPros: Lightweight and easy to dismantle for transportation.Cons: Limited range and speed.Sturdy ScootersPros: Designed to support users approximately 500 pounds, with robust frames and powerful motors.Cons: Heavier and less portable, typically more pricey.Travel ScootersPros: Compact and light-weight, ideal for travel and storage.Cons: May not appropriate for all terrain mobility scooters surfaces and longer trips.Secret Features to Consider
When searching for a mobility scooter, numerous essential functions must be assessed to ensure the very best fit for the user's needs:
Battery Life and Range: The range a scooter can take a trip on a single charge is vital. Try to find scooters with a series of at least 10-15 miles for many users.Speed: Most mobility scooters have a maximum speed of 8-15 miles per hour. Choose a speed that matches the user's convenience and safety level.Weight Capacity: Ensure the scooter can support the user's weight. Heavy task scooters are offered for those who require more assistance.Turning Radius: A smaller turning radius is beneficial for browsing tight areas, such as within homes or stores.Seating Comfort: Look for scooters with adjustable seats, backrests, and armrests to make sure maximum comfort during usage.Control Options: Some scooters use more ergonomic control choices, such as thumb-controlled levers or joystick controls, which can be easier for users with minimal hand mastery.Storage and Transport: Consider the size and weight of the scooter, along with any disassembly features, if you require to transfer it often.Finding the very best Mobility Scooter Shop

Q: Are mobility scooters covered by insurance?
A: Some insurance strategies, consisting of Medicare, may cover mobility scooters under particular conditions. Check with your insurance provider to see if you certify for coverage.
Q: How do I keep my mobility scooter?
A: Regular upkeep is vital for the longevity and performance of your mobility scooter. This includes:Battery Charging: Ensure the battery is charged routinely and kept properly.Tire Check: Regularly examine the tire pressure and condition.Lubrication: Lubricate moving parts to avoid wear and tear.Cleanliness: Keep the scooter tidy and free from debris.
Q: Can I utilize a mobility scooter indoors and outdoors?
A: Yes, numerous mobility scooters are developed for both indoor and outside use. Nevertheless, 4-wheel scooters are usually more ideal for outdoor use due to their stability and toughness.
Q: How do I transport a mobility scooter?
A: Portable scooters can be easily disassembled and transported in an automobile or van. For larger scooters, think about a scooter lift or ramp to assist in loading and unloading.
Q: What is the typical life-span of a mobility scooter?
A: With proper upkeep, a mobility scooter can last 5-10 years. The life-span can vary based upon the model, usage, and care.
